The Effectiveness of Learning Mathematics Through Explicit Instruction Techniques at Santa Maria Private Junior High School Parmonangan Academic Year 2020/2021 Yusniar Nova Tambunan

Abstract

The purpose of this research is to determine the effectiveness of learning mathematics through the Explicit Intruction technique with the help of Student Worksheets in teaching triangle material. The instruments used to determine the effectiveness of learning mathematics are the initial test, final test, and observation sheets as well as learning indicators in terms of 4 aspects, namely: student mastery level, student learning completeness, completeness of special learning objectives (TPK), student worksheets. The research subjects were all class VIII students of Santa Maria Parmonangan Private Junior High School, totaling 40 people and the research object was student learning outcomes and Student Worksheets (LKPD)The type of research used is descriptive research in the form of an essay. Before the material is taught, a preliminary test is given to determine the students' initial abilities and difficulties. The results of the initial tests show that students have low abilities. Of the 40 students, the percentage results obtained were 75% incomplete and 25% complete with an average of 46.65. Once applied Explicit intruction techniques with the help of Student Worksheets, carried out post-tests with the results of the percentage level of classical student learning completeness is 85% or an average of 69.4 in other words, classical student learning completeness has been achieved. Based on the TPK criteria, there are 4 TPKs. Of the 4 aspects of the effectiveness of mathematics learning, all of them are complete, namely: 80% Student Mastery Level, 85% Student Learning Completeness, 82.5% Completeness of Specific Learning Objectives, 77.5% Student Worksheets.) By applying explicit instruction techniques with the help of Sheets Students work in learning mathematics students on the material triangle student learning outcomes are increased and effective.
Analysis of Students' Ability in Solving Two-Variable Linear Equation System (SPLDV) Questions in Class XI SMA Negeri 1 Siborongborong Academic Year 2019/2020 Yusniar Nova Tambunan

Abstract

This study aims to: 1) determine the learning outcomes of class XI IPA-3 students of SMA Negeri 1 Siborongborong in solving math problems on the subject of two-variable linear equations, 2) Knowing the level of understanding of the steps for solving and working on math problems on the subject of linear equations two variables in class XI IPA-3 SMA Negeri 1 Siborongborong. This research uses descriptive method. The subjects of this study were students of class XI IPA-3 at SMA Negeri 1 Siborongborong in the academic year 2019/2020. This research was conducted with the research object of the ability to solve two-variable linear equations system problems. Data obtained from the results of written tests and interviews with several students. The results of this study indicate that the percentage of student learning outcomes in class XI IPA-3 is 28.94%. This percentage was obtained because of the 38 students who took the test, only 11 students scored above the KKM (KKM = 77). This shows that the students' abilities are still low. On the other hand, the level of understanding in solving questions based on Bloom's taxonomy, seen from the description of the answers of all students, shows that students in class XI IPA-3 consist of unistructural levels (28.94%), multistructural (39.47%), relational (21, 05%), and extended abstract (10.52%). Meanwhile, the level of understanding of students based on the results of interviews with several students showed that students in class XI IPA-3 consisted of multistructural, relational, and extended relational levels. Overall, both based on student descriptions and interview results, the level of understanding of class XI IPA-3 students tends to be at the multistructural level.
